Ease of use
The TG1000 and TG2000 are particularly easy to use. All of the main information is clearly displayed on a backlit LCD with 4 rows of 20 characters. Sub menus are used for the modulation modes and other complex functions. All parameters can be entered directly from the numeric keypad. Alternatively most parameters can be incremented or decremented using the rotary encoder for quasi-analogue control.
Frequency or period entry
The generator frequency can be set in terms of either frequency or period. Numeric entry is floating point using whatever units the operator prefers.
Flexible amplitude entry
Amplitudes can be entered in terms of peak to peak voltage, RMS voltage or dBm. The output impedance can be set to 50 or 600, and the amplitude can be set in terms of either the voltage into the correct termination, or the source EMF (for a high impedance load).
Quick recall of settings
Both generators provide nine memories for storing settings. Because all parameters are controlled electronically, the memories store the full set-up of the instrument and automated test sequences are easy to set up. In addition to the nine user memories, the current state of the instrument is saved at switch off. The user can choose to have this state restored at switch on, or choose a pre-defined default set-up.
Synchronisation
The auxiliary output socket can provide any one of three different Sync. signals. Waveform Sync is a 50% duty cycle square wave at the frequency of the main output. Sweep Sync. outputs a pulse at the start of each sweep and can also output a pulse at a user defined marker frequency. Trigger Out provides a replica of the trigger signal which can be from the trigger input socket, the internal trigger/gate generator, the manual trigger key, or the bus interface.
Modulation modes
Sweep All waveforms can be swept over their full frequency range (0.2Hz minimum) at a rate variable between 50 milliseconds and more than 15 minutes. The sweep is fully phase continuous. Sweep can be linear or logarithmic, single or continuous. Single sweeps can be triggered from the front panel, the trigger input, or the digital interfaces. A sweep marker is provided that is adjustable whilst sweep is running. The markers can provide a visual indication of frequency points on a ‘scope or chart recorder.
Gated The Gated mode sets the output signal on or off depending on the gating signal state. The gating source can be the front panel key, internal trigger generator, trigger input socket, or bus interface signal.
AM External Amplitude Modulation of up to 100% is available for all waveforms via the VCA input.
FSK Frequency Shift Keying provides phase coherent switching between two selected frequencies at a rate defined by the source. The switching source can be the front panel key, internal trigger generator, trigger input socket, or bus interface signal.
Tone Switching The generator can be set to switch between a number of different frequencies in response to a trigger signal. Up to 16 frequencies can be defined.
See the difference !
Ultimately what matters in a function generator is the quality of the output signal. The TG1000/2000 maintains the TTi reputation for high signal quality at all frequencies and all levels. The waveform capture opposite shows just how much difference that can make ! The 'scope display opposite was captured from two 5MHz square wave signals each at 60mV pk-pk level into 50 . The upper waveform is from a widely available competitive DDS generator. The lower waveform is from a TG2000.
Technical Specifications
Specifications apply at 18°- 28°C after 1 hour warm-up, at maximum output into 50Ω
FREQUENCY
All waveforms are derived from a crystal clock using Direct Digital Synthesis.
Frequency Range:
1mHz to 10MHz (TG1000) or 20MHz (TG2000)
Resolution:
6 digits or 1mHz
Accuracy:
±10ppm for 1 year, 18℃ to 28℃; ±1mHz below 0.2Hz
Tempco.:
Typically ℃ outside of 18℃ to 28℃
WAVEFORMS
Sinewave
Range:
1mHz to 10MHz/20MHz
Resolution:
6 digits or 1mHz
Distortion:
<0.3% THD to 20kHz (typically 0.1%), <-45dBc to300kHz, <-35dBc to 20MHz (typically <-40dBc)
Spurii:
Non harmonically related spurii <-55dBc to 1MHz,<(-55dBc + 6dB/octave) 1MHz to 20MHz
Output Level:
5mV to 20V pk-pk from 50Ω or 600Ω
Squarewave
Range:
1mHz to 10MHz/20MHz
Resolution:
6 digits or 1mHz
Symmetry:
variable 20% to 80% in 1% steps
Aberrations:
<5% + 2mV
Rise & Fall Times:
<22ns
Output Level:
5mV to 20V pk-pk from 50Ω or 600Ω
Triangle
Range:
1mHz to 1MHz
Resolution:
6 digits or 1mHz
Linearity error:
<0.5% to 100kHz
Output Level:
5mV to 20V pk-pk from 50Ωor 600Ω
Positive and Negative Pulse
Range:
1mHz to 10MHz/20MHz
Resolution:
6 digits or 1mHz
Symmetry:
variable 20% to 80% in 1% steps
Aberrations:
<5% + 2mV
Rise & Fall Times:
<22ns
Output Level:
2.5mV to 10V pk-pk from 50/600Ωpositive or negative only pulses with respect to the DC Offset baseline
MODULATION MODES
Continuous
Continuous cycles of the selected waveform are output at the selected frequency.
Gated
Non phase-coherent signal keying - output is On while Gate signal is high and Off while low.
Carrier frequency:
From 0.1Hz to 10MHz/20MHz
Carrier waveforms:
All
Trigger rep. rate:
dc to 100kHz external, dc to 5kHz internal
Gate source:
Front panel MAN TRIG key, Internal Gate Generator,TRIG/GATE input, or Remote Interface
Sweep
Carrier waveforms:
All
Sweep Mode:
Linear or logarithmic, single or continuous
Sweep Width:
0.2Hz to 10MHz/20MHz in one range. Phase continuous.Independent setting of the start and stop frequency
Sweep Time:
50ms to 999s (3 digit resolution)
Markers:
Available from AUX output. Variable during sweep
Sweep Trigger source:
The sweep may be free run or triggered from: front panel MAN TRIG key, TRIG/GATE input, or Remote Interface
Amplitude Modulation
Carrier frequency:
1mHz to 10MHz/20MHz
Carrier waveforms:
All
Modulation source:
VCA IN socket
Frequency Shift Keying (FSK)
Phase coherent switching between two selected frequencies at a rate defined by the switching signal source.
Carrier frequency:
1Hz to 10MHz/20MHz
Carrier waveforms:
All
Switch rate:
dc to 5kHz (internal), dc to 1MHz (external)
Switching signal source:
Front panel MAN TRIG key, Internal Trigger Generator,TRIG/GATE input, or Remote Interface
Tone
The tone is output while the trigger signal is high, and stopped when the trigger signal is low. The next tone is output when the trigger signal goes high again.
Carrier waveforms:
All
Frequency list:
Up to 16 frequencies between 1Hz and 10MHz/20MHz
Min. switching time:
1ms per tone
Switching source:
Front panel MAN TRIG key, Internal Trigger Generator, TRIG/GATE input, or Remote Interface
Internal Trigger/Gate Generator
Period:
0.2ms to 999s (resolution 0.2 ms)
Waveform:
Square wave (1:1 duty cycle)
MAIN OUTPUT
Output Impedance:
50Ω or 600Ω switchable
Amplitude:
5mV to 20V pk-pk open circuit (2.5mV to10V into 50/600Ω)
Output can be specified as V-HiZ (open circuit value) or V (potential difference) in pk-pk, RMS or dBm. Note that in positive or negative Pulse modes the amplitude range is 2.5mV to 10V pk-pk O/C.
Accuracy:
±3% ±1mV at 1kHz into 50Ω/600Ω
Flatness:
±0.2dB to 500kHz; ±1dB to 10MHz; ±2dB to 20MHz
DC Offset:
±10V from 50Ω/600Ω. DC offset plus signal peak limited to ±10V. Accuracy ±3% ±10mV
Resolution:
3 digits for both amplitude and offset
AUXILIARY OUTPUT
Multi-function output user definable to be any of the following:
Waveform Sync:
Outputs a 50% duty cycle squarewave at the main waveform frequency
Trigger Out:
Outputs a replica of the current trigger signal
Sweep Sync:
Outputs a trigger signal at the start of sweep (for synchronising an oscilloscope or chart recorder). Can additionally output a sweep marker.
Signal Levels:
Output Impedance 50Ω nominal. Logic levels of >3V. Sweep Sync is a 3 level waveform, low at start of sweep, high at end of sweep, with a narrow 1V pulse at the marker point
INPUTS
Ext Trig/Gate
Frequency Range:
DC to 1MHz for FSK; DC to 100kHz for Gate; DC to 2.5kHz for Tone and Sweep
Signal Range:
Nominal TTL level threshold; maximum input ±10V
Min. Pulse Width:
100ns for Gate/FSK; 0.2ms for Sweep and Tone
Input Impedance:
Typically 10kΩ
VCA In
Frequency Range:
DC - 100kHz
Signal Range:
2.5V for 100% level change at maximum output
Input Impedance:
Typically 6kΩ
INTERFACES (TG2000 only)
Full remote control facilities are available through the RS232 or USB interfaces.
RS232:
Variable Baud rate (19200 max), 9-pin D-connector. As well as operating in a conventional RS-232 mode the interface can be operated in addressable mode whereby up to 32 instruments can be addressed from one RS-232 port
USB:
Standard USB hardware connection. Conforming USB 1.1
GENERAL
Display:
20 character x 4 row alphanumeric LCD
Data Entry:
Keyboard selection of mode, waveform etc.; value entry direct by numeric keys or by rotary control.
Stored Settings:
Up to 9 complete instrument set-ups may be stored in battery-backed memory.
Size & Weight:
260(W) x 88(H) x 235(D) mm; 2kg (4.5lb)
Power:
100V, 110-120V or 220-240V ±10% 50/60Hz, adjustable internally. 40VA max. Installation Category II.
Operating Range:
+5℃ to 40℃, 20-80% RH
Storage Range:
-20℃ to +60℃
Environmental:
Indoor use at altitudes up to 2000m, Pollution Degree 2
Safety & EMC:
Complies with EN6010-1 and EN61326
